What is Fast Path Lacerte?

The Fast Path service period is the calendar year. For example, the Fast Path included in your Lacerte Tax 2021 purchase will give you access to these services from January 1, 2022, to December 31, 2022. If you renew Lacerte by December 31 each year, you won’t experience any interruption of services.

Who owns Lacerte?

Intuit Inc.
Intuit Inc. agreed to acquire Lacerte Software Corp., a closely held maker of software for tax-preparation professionals, and a related services company for $400 million. Separately, Intuit posted slightly better-than-expected quarterly results.

What is the difference between ProSeries basic and professional?

Why would I choose ProSeries Basic over ProSeries Professional? It’s primarily based upon your level of tax experience and the types of clients you have. Basic is entry-level professional tax software designed for new and growing professionals who typically need a little more guidance.
